/kernel/linux/linux-5.10/drivers/spi/ |
H A D | spi-pic32-sqi.c | 121 * struct ring_desc - Representation of SQI ring descriptor 127 struct ring_desc { struct 145 struct ring_desc *ring; 240 static struct ring_desc *ring_desc_get(struct pic32_sqi *sqi) in ring_desc_get() 242 struct ring_desc *rdesc; in ring_desc_get() 247 rdesc = list_first_entry(&sqi->bd_list_free, struct ring_desc, list); in ring_desc_get() 252 static void ring_desc_put(struct pic32_sqi *sqi, struct ring_desc *rdesc) in ring_desc_put() 263 struct ring_desc *rdesc; in pic32_sqi_one_transfer() 343 struct ring_desc *rdesc, *next; in pic32_sqi_one_message() 397 rdesc = list_last_entry(&sqi->bd_list_used, struct ring_desc, lis in pic32_sqi_one_message() [all...] |
/kernel/linux/linux-6.6/drivers/spi/ |
H A D | spi-pic32-sqi.c | 121 * struct ring_desc - Representation of SQI ring descriptor 127 struct ring_desc { struct 145 struct ring_desc *ring; 240 static struct ring_desc *ring_desc_get(struct pic32_sqi *sqi) in ring_desc_get() 242 struct ring_desc *rdesc; in ring_desc_get() 247 rdesc = list_first_entry(&sqi->bd_list_free, struct ring_desc, list); in ring_desc_get() 252 static void ring_desc_put(struct pic32_sqi *sqi, struct ring_desc *rdesc) in ring_desc_put() 263 struct ring_desc *rdesc; in pic32_sqi_one_transfer() 343 struct ring_desc *rdesc, *next; in pic32_sqi_one_message() 397 rdesc = list_last_entry(&sqi->bd_list_used, struct ring_desc, lis in pic32_sqi_one_message() [all...] |
/kernel/linux/linux-5.10/drivers/thunderbolt/ |
H A D | nhi_regs.h | 23 * struct ring_desc - TX/RX ring entry 28 struct ring_desc { struct 41 * 00: physical pointer to an array of struct ring_desc 50 * 00: physical pointer to an array of struct ring_desc
|
H A D | nhi.c | 193 struct ring_desc *descriptor; in ring_write_descriptors()
|
/kernel/linux/linux-6.6/drivers/thunderbolt/ |
H A D | nhi_regs.h | 23 * struct ring_desc - TX/RX ring entry 28 struct ring_desc { struct 41 * 00: physical pointer to an array of struct ring_desc 50 * 00: physical pointer to an array of struct ring_desc
|
H A D | nhi.c | 242 struct ring_desc *descriptor; in ring_write_descriptors()
|
/kernel/linux/linux-5.10/include/linux/ |
H A D | thunderbolt.h | 487 struct ring_desc *descriptors;
|
/kernel/linux/linux-5.10/drivers/net/ethernet/nvidia/ |
H A D | forcedeth.c | 342 struct ring_desc { struct 355 struct ring_desc *orig; 950 static inline u32 nv_descr_getlength(struct ring_desc *prd, u32 v) in nv_descr_getlength() 1005 writel(dma_low(np->ring_addr + np->rx_ring_size*sizeof(struct ring_desc)), base + NvRegTxRingPhysAddr); in setup_hw_rings() 1025 sizeof(struct ring_desc) * in free_rings() 1830 struct ring_desc *less_rx; in nv_alloc_rx() 2222 struct ring_desc *put_tx; in nv_start_xmit() 2223 struct ring_desc *start_tx; in nv_start_xmit() 2224 struct ring_desc *prev_tx; in nv_start_xmit() 2616 struct ring_desc *orig_get_t in nv_tx_done() [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/nvidia/ |
H A D | forcedeth.c | 342 struct ring_desc { struct 355 struct ring_desc *orig; 950 static inline u32 nv_descr_getlength(struct ring_desc *prd, u32 v) in nv_descr_getlength() 1005 writel(dma_low(np->ring_addr + np->rx_ring_size*sizeof(struct ring_desc)), base + NvRegTxRingPhysAddr); in setup_hw_rings() 1025 sizeof(struct ring_desc) * in free_rings() 1825 struct ring_desc *less_rx; in nv_alloc_rx() 2217 struct ring_desc *put_tx; in nv_start_xmit() 2218 struct ring_desc *start_tx; in nv_start_xmit() 2219 struct ring_desc *prev_tx; in nv_start_xmit() 2611 struct ring_desc *orig_get_t in nv_tx_done() [all...] |
/kernel/linux/linux-6.6/include/linux/ |
H A D | thunderbolt.h | 539 struct ring_desc *descriptors;
|
/kernel/linux/linux-5.10/drivers/net/wireless/ath/ath11k/ |
H A D | dp_rx.c | 3437 u32 *ring_desc) in ath11k_dp_rx_frag_h_mpdu() 3503 rx_tid->dst_ring_desc = kmemdup(ring_desc, in ath11k_dp_rx_frag_h_mpdu() 3511 ath11k_dp_rx_link_desc_return(ab, ring_desc, in ath11k_dp_rx_frag_h_mpdu() 3554 ath11k_dp_process_rx_err_buf(struct ath11k *ar, u32 *ring_desc, int buf_id, bool drop) in ath11k_dp_process_rx_err_buf() argument 3612 if (ath11k_dp_rx_frag_h_mpdu(ar, msdu, ring_desc)) { in ath11k_dp_process_rx_err_buf() 3614 ath11k_dp_rx_link_desc_return(ar->ab, ring_desc, in ath11k_dp_process_rx_err_buf() 3435 ath11k_dp_rx_frag_h_mpdu(struct ath11k *ar, struct sk_buff *msdu, u32 *ring_desc) ath11k_dp_rx_frag_h_mpdu() argument
|
/kernel/linux/linux-5.10/drivers/net/ethernet/intel/ixgbe/ |
H A D | ixgbe_main.c | 675 const char *ring_desc; in ixgbe_dump() local 679 ring_desc = " NTC/U"; in ixgbe_dump() 681 ring_desc = " NTU"; in ixgbe_dump() 683 ring_desc = " NTC"; in ixgbe_dump() 685 ring_desc = ""; in ixgbe_dump() 695 ring_desc); in ixgbe_dump() 784 const char *ring_desc; in ixgbe_dump() local 787 ring_desc = " NTU"; in ixgbe_dump() 789 ring_desc = " NTC"; in ixgbe_dump() 791 ring_desc in ixgbe_dump() [all...] |
/kernel/linux/linux-6.6/drivers/net/ethernet/intel/ixgbe/ |
H A D | ixgbe_main.c | 679 const char *ring_desc; in ixgbe_dump() local 683 ring_desc = " NTC/U"; in ixgbe_dump() 685 ring_desc = " NTU"; in ixgbe_dump() 687 ring_desc = " NTC"; in ixgbe_dump() 689 ring_desc = ""; in ixgbe_dump() 699 ring_desc); in ixgbe_dump() 788 const char *ring_desc; in ixgbe_dump() local 791 ring_desc = " NTU"; in ixgbe_dump() 793 ring_desc = " NTC"; in ixgbe_dump() 795 ring_desc in ixgbe_dump() [all...] |
/kernel/linux/linux-6.6/drivers/net/wireless/ath/ath11k/ |
H A D | dp_rx.c | 3564 u32 *ring_desc) in ath11k_dp_rx_frag_h_mpdu() 3643 rx_tid->dst_ring_desc = kmemdup(ring_desc, in ath11k_dp_rx_frag_h_mpdu() 3651 ath11k_dp_rx_link_desc_return(ab, ring_desc, in ath11k_dp_rx_frag_h_mpdu() 3694 ath11k_dp_process_rx_err_buf(struct ath11k *ar, u32 *ring_desc, int buf_id, bool drop) in ath11k_dp_process_rx_err_buf() argument 3753 if (ath11k_dp_rx_frag_h_mpdu(ar, msdu, ring_desc)) { in ath11k_dp_process_rx_err_buf() 3755 ath11k_dp_rx_link_desc_return(ar->ab, ring_desc, in ath11k_dp_process_rx_err_buf() 3562 ath11k_dp_rx_frag_h_mpdu(struct ath11k *ar, struct sk_buff *msdu, u32 *ring_desc) ath11k_dp_rx_frag_h_mpdu() argument
|
/kernel/linux/linux-6.6/drivers/net/wireless/ath/ath12k/ |
H A D | dp_rx.c | 3197 struct hal_reo_dest_ring *ring_desc) in ath12k_dp_rx_frag_h_mpdu() 3271 rx_tid->dst_ring_desc = kmemdup(ring_desc, in ath12k_dp_rx_frag_h_mpdu() 3279 ath12k_dp_rx_link_desc_return(ab, ring_desc, in ath12k_dp_rx_frag_h_mpdu() 3195 ath12k_dp_rx_frag_h_mpdu(struct ath12k *ar, struct sk_buff *msdu, struct hal_reo_dest_ring *ring_desc) ath12k_dp_rx_frag_h_mpdu() argument
|